Inspired by the untamed beauty of forests, these yards were when considered as emblems of wide range and condition. Timberland landscapes remain to be a popular choice amongst home owners looking for to produce a tranquil and all-natural haven in their backyard. One defining facet of these landscapes is the incorporation of native plants, which have actually successfully adjusted to the neighborhood climate and dirt conditions.




By welcoming native plants, woodland yards require much less water, plant food, and pesticides, making them a more sustainable and environmentally-friendly option. Photography by Garrett Cook Desert yards, also known as xeriscaping or dry landscaping, prosper in dry and drought-prone areas. These gardens display plants that have actually grown familiar with the hot and arid problems, making them low-maintenance and water-efficient.


They are normally used to the neighborhood climate, dirt problems, and wildlife, making them a lot more resistant and much better suited to thrive in their setting. This design style welcomes the elegance of regional flora and fauna, promoting a feeling of place and attaching us to the land we live on. Image: Christopher Lee Mediterranean gardens came from the nations surrounding the Mediterranean Sea, such as Italy, Greece, and Spain, where the environment is hot and completely dry.


In a Mediterranean climate, the summer heat and aridity are substantial obstacles for plant development. To address this, Mediterranean garden design incorporates components that supply color, such as pergolas and arbors, to safeguard plants from direct sunlight during the most popular hours of the day. These structures serve a functional function yet additionally add building passion to the garden.

Formal gardens are commonly related to grand estates and royal residences, where every little thing is completely symmetrical and in line. These yards comply with a stringent geometric pattern, with straight lines and right angles dominating the design.


The usage of hardscaping elements such as water fountains, statues, and pathways is additionally common in official yards. On the other hand, informal yards have an even more kicked back and natural feeling to them. They are not bound by rigorous guidelines or geometric patterns, permitting a much more natural layout. Informal gardens have a tendency to have curved pathways, irregularly shaped blossom beds, and a mix of various plant varieties.

You can develop a visually pleasing landscape by adhering to these six concepts of style. There are 6 principles of layout that have been made use of by artists for centuries throughout all art kinds, painting and flower design in addition to landscape design. They are: Balance Focalization Simpleness Rhythm and Line Percentage Unity Balance is a state of being as well as seeing.


There are 2 major sorts of balance: symmetrical and unbalanced. In proportion balance is other utilized in formal landscapes when one side of the landscape is a mirror photo of the opposite side. These landscapes frequently utilize geometric patterns in the pathways, growing beds and also just how the plants are trimmed into forms.

Any excellent style has a centerpiece the area where the customer's eye is initial drawn in. Focalization is sometimes referred to as focalization of passion or merely centerpiece. The prime focus is the strongest element in the style in any offered view. A home's prime focus is commonly the front door.
